    At Kopal Institute of Science and Technology, students can join dance, singing, art, and drama clubs. There are sports, a big gym, and fun events like cultural and tech fests. People can also take part in contests, anchoring, and event planning. It is a good place to enjoy hobbies, make friends, and learn new skills.

Kopal Institute of Science and Technology students get jobs in many different companies. Some work in big IT and consulting companies like TCS, Wipro, Infosys, Tech Mahindra, and Deloitte, while others join construction and manufacturing firms like Vedanta Sterlite Copper, Awasthi Construction, and Seitz India. Some even get jobs in government companies like BSNL and BHEL. This shows that KIST students can work in many fields after their studies.

To apply for Kopal Institute of Science and Technology,   for B.Tech you should have passed 10+2 with Physics, Chemistry, and Maths with around 45–60% marks (relaxed marks for reserved categories); for M.Tech you need a relevant engineering degree plus a valid GATE score; and for Diploma courses you should have passed 10th or 12th depending on the program.

Candidates can join Kopal Institute of Science and Technology after passing 10+2 with Physics, Maths, and another subject like Chemistry or Biology, with at least 45% marks (40% for SC/ST/OBC in MP). They can apply through JEE Main or MP-PET scores. Just fill the online form, upload your documents, pay the fee, and join counselling or interview if needed.
